Don't ever rev it up to 5000+ RPM's and sidestep the clutch and you'll be fine. Power shifting is also a no-no, and if you are accustomed to "catching" gears in you VW you'll need to relearn how to shift because the excess power won't be bled off through wheelspin, it'll be the tranny mount bottoming out and sending the excess stress through the transaxle case.
The tranny in the WRX does just fine, but you need to adjust a bit so you don't break it. |

Seriously though, you don't want to drive it like that on dry pavement, especially trying to catch gears. Simply launching the car hard is no big deal if you do it smoothly, but if you're jerky about it something is gonna break eventually. Same thing goes for upshifting, slip the clutch a bit more, feather the throttle, something, just don't let the clutch out too quickly before the revs are near where they need to be for the next gear. People around here like to bitch about how weak the tranny in the WRX is, but I have yet to believe it. Learn to shift smoothly, there will be less drama, and you'll shift faster and more efficiently. People have hopped in my car with me at the drag strip and told me that they didn't feel like they were going very fast, because my upshifting feels like you're a passenger in an automatic, probably smoother near redline. The WRX is a truely great car, enough power, exceptional handling, but the drivetrain CAN NOT handle abuse. Drive fast, have fun, just don't abuse it. I redline my car many times every day, and I know my gears are going to hold up just fine. |

1. You NEVER have a reason to feather/slip the clutch between gears. You need to roll out of the throttle at the top of the previous gear, not feather the clutch.
2. If you are going to launch hard, you WANT wheelspin, not the sharp, disgusting thud that you get from these 4k-5k fast slips. I've ridden in two other WRXs driven like this, and I can honestly say my car's drivetrain sounds much happier on a full 7k fast slip spinning the front wheels than these do. You will also find that the people launching like this (e.g. nymeti, etc.) aren't breaking trannies. 3. Don't immediately run out and put super sticky tires on your car. Again, wheelspin = good, sharp, disgusting thuds and clanks = bad. You will notice that nathan's 12.3 was run on stock tires. The guy at the NHRA Import Nationals running 12.5s? Stock tires. Personally, I'm more afraid of powershifting the 1-2 shift. Then again, I've raced from a stop a total of 3 times in 15K miles. |
